Using ENOVIA, they can then automatically generate an engineering bill of materials (EBOM) directly from the 3D designs. Since engineers no longer need to manually reconcile multiple spreadsheets, the time taken to create an EBOM has been reduced. Not only this, but there are fewer errors and greater consistency.<\/p>\n<p>With all engineers having access to the same centralized repository of data,\u00a0revision control is tighter. This not only improves design quality, but has minimized errors and cut rework. Engineering change lead times have also reduced.
